Is port considered a bottle of wine?


Recommended Posts

I've searched for the answer to this but can't find it anywhere. Does anyone know if port is allowed as part of the 2 bottles of wine per cabin that we can bring for embarkation? Or is it considered a liquor? I like wine a lot, but I really, really love port. :-) Thanks in advance!

I consider it wine. I read on the boards that someone else really had to convince the screeners that "port wine" is really wine though.

It'll depend on the person that ends up checking it. It is a wine, fortified but a wine. If the bottle looks like a regular wine then your odds are better. Worst case they take it and you get it back when the cruise is over.

 

My local winery does a white dessert wine that comes in at 18% abv, my wife would love to bring a couple of those with us. It has a cork but is in a slightly smaller bottle than normal. We might try it anyway.
